Cybercab: Elon Musk Takes on Uber, but Launch Falls Short

Tesla's Cybercab, launched in Austin, faces regulatory scrutiny just one day after its release, causing Tesla's stock to drop nearly 6%. Elon Musk aimed to compete with Uber using this vehicle without a steering wheel or pedals, but Tesla's self-certification raises safety compliance questions. Analysts believe regulatory hurdles could benefit Uber, which recently announced job cuts.
